Kingston, New York, situated on the scenic Hudson River, is a premier fishing destination renowned for its exceptional striped bass fishery. Each spring, millions of striped bass migrate into the Hudson River, creating world-class angling opportunities for trophy-sized fish. Beyond stripers, the river teems with diverse species including black drum, catfish, walleye, white perch, and yellow perch, offering year-round action for all skill levels.
